
When your Moon forms a trine to your partner’s Chiron in synastry, something quietly magical weaves into the relationship. This aspect is like a soft light filtering through clouds, casting warmth where there once might have been pain. The Moon embodies your emotions, instincts, and need for comfort, while Chiron—the so-called Wounded Healer—represents both old wounds and the wisdom that grows from them. When these two celestial bodies meet in a harmonious trine, there’s a rare chance for emotional healing born out of genuine understanding.
This dynamic tends to bring about a nurturing, almost intuitive connection. You may find that your moods and needs are met with gentle acceptance, and that your vulnerabilities feel safe in your partner’s presence. The chemistry is less thunderbolt and more like a cozy campfire—restorative and gently illuminating. It’s the kind of aspect where you can admit your flaws before coffee and still get a loving smile in return.
In practical terms, this trine can help both of you work through emotional baggage without dragging each other into endless cycles of drama. Instead, you help each other grow by sharing your inner worlds, lending a listening ear, or simply offering a shoulder without judgment. The Moon person often brings nurturing energy that soothes the Chiron person’s old hurts, while the Chiron person offers wisdom and acceptance, helping the Moon person feel truly seen.
Your attraction might feel fated, yet gentle, as if the universe is giving you both a quiet space to heal. Conversations flow easily, especially about feelings, your past, and what you both need to feel safe. You’re likely to find that you share a desire to support each other’s emotional growth, and this can become a cornerstone of your shared goals. Just don’t be surprised if you find yourself finishing each other’s sentences when discussing your deepest wounds or what makes you feel at home.
The greatest strength of Moon trine Chiron is its capacity for real emotional healing. You can help each other let go of defenses and old patterns, replacing them with trust and empathy. There’s a natural willingness to forgive, to nurture, and to be present for each other during emotional ups and downs. It’s the kind of aspect that makes you wonder if you were meant to meet so you could help each other become whole.
However, this aspect isn’t magic fairy dust. Sometimes, the comfort can lead to complacency, and you may find yourselves avoiding deeper issues for the sake of harmony. It’s important to remember that true healing sometimes requires you to gently nudge each other out of your comfort zones. Lean into honest communication, and don’t be afraid to explore the places that still feel tender.
If you want to make the most of Moon trine Chiron in your synastry, embrace vulnerability and celebrate your emotional victories together—no matter how small. Laugh at your past missteps, share your wildest dreams, and keep showing up with the same gentle support that brought you together in the first place. Healing can be beautiful, especially when you’re doing it side by side.
